CHECK ON CYCLES AND CARS TO BE HELD IN WANGANUI SOON

Motorists and cyclists in the Wan-! ganui district will be stopped '> Inspectors of the Transport Department, in the nea r future during the Domin-ion-wide cneck which begins on April 20. The inspectors will make a drive on bad cycling and motoring habits and where flagrant breaches are observed they will prosecute in the case ol adults. A check will also be made on car headlights on the same lines as in previous years, attention being directed to lights that are too high, incorrectly focussed or otherwise faulty aqd a watch will be made for vehicles without tail lights. In the case of cyclists, an effort will be made to reduce the incidence of cycling .without lights, riding “no hands’’ and cycling on footpaths, the latter being a particularly common offence in Wanganui, particularly in areas where the street surfaces are rough. Many cyclists have not litted red reflectors to the rear of their cycles and others have failed to paint an area of the rear mudguard white. These derelections will be brought to the notice of offenders. It is understood that the check isj being made as a result of the lack of essential equipment found on far too| many machines during road safety! weeks in different centres. 1
